If high blood sugar is left untreated, the following symptoms may occur (signs of ketoacidosis):







weakness, pains in stomach, aching all over


heavy, laboured breathing


loss of appetite, nausea and vomiting
What to Do:







call doctor or diabetes educator immediately


take fluids without sugar if able to swallow


test blood sugar frequently


test urine for ketones
